Already open and expressive, the 2021 vintage (4*) is a blend of Riesling, Pinot Gris and Gewurztraminer, grown at Bannockburn and Gibbston. Bright yellow/green, it is medium-bodied, with vibrant, peachy, citrusy, spicy flavours, showing very good vigour and depth, and an off-dry, crisp finish. Best drinking mid-2023+.
